Comprehending Car Key Locks
Car [Key Fob Repair](https://gitlab.herzog-it.de/car-key-lock-repair4107) locks operate utilizing a series of pins that align in a cylinder when the right key is inserted. Each key has a distinct pattern, representing the arrangement of pins in the lock. When the key is turned, the pins compress, permitting the cylinder to rotate and unlock the door.

Car key locks can experience various issues that jeopardize functionality. Some typical issues consist of:
1. Sticking or Jammed LocksSigns: The key does not turn, or it feels stiff when placing or eliminating.Causes: Dirt, particles, or absence of lubrication in the lock cylinder.2. Broken KeySymptoms: The key divides or breaks off inside the lock.Causes: Wear and tear, using extreme force, or utilizing a key that isn't created for the lock.3. Misaligned LocksSymptoms: The key turns however does not unlock the door.Causes: Damaged or bent door frames, or a malfunctioning lock system.4. Electric Lock MalfunctionSigns: The electronic locking system stops working to react.Causes: Dead battery, wiring issues, or software application problems.5. Frozen LocksSigns: The lock is unresponsive throughout cold weather.Causes: Moisture accumulation that freezes in the lock.Steps for Car Key Lock Repair
Repairing a car key lock can frequently be a straightforward procedure. Here's a breakdown of steps to follow:
Step 1: Identify the ProblemInspect the key and lock for visible signs of damage or debris.Determine whether the issue is mechanical or electrical.Action 2: Clean the LockUse a locksmith-approved cleaner to get rid of dirt and particles.Apply graphite lube to the lock cylinder after cleaning.Step 3: Test the KeyInspect to see if the issue continues with a spare key.If the spare works, the initial key might require replacement.Step 4: Remove a Broken KeyIf a key is broken inside the lock, thoroughly extract it utilizing needle-nose pliers or a broken key extractor tool.Step 5: Check AlignmentLook at the door and lock positioning.Tighten or adjust the door hardware as needed.Action 6: Seek Professional HelpIf the lock is misaligned, requires disassembly, or is malfunctioning beyond small repairs, speak with an expert locksmith professional.When to Replace a Car Key Lock

Expenses vary based upon the level of the damage and the repair needed. Minor problems can c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while more considerable repairs or replacements might reach ₤ 300 or more.
Q2: Can I repair my car key lock myself?
Lots of minor repairs can be dealt with by car owners, such as cleaning and lubricating the lock. However, complicated problems may need a professional locksmith.
Q3: How long does a car key lock repair take?
Easy repairs can normally be finished in under an hour, while more complex issues might take several hours or require follow-up check outs.
Q4: How can I prevent lock issues?
Regular upkeep, such as cleaning and oiling the locks, can assist avoid problems. In addition, avoiding extreme force when utilizing secrets is important.
